Explanation:
PPE means Personal Protective Equipment—the gear you wear to prevent injury from workplace hazards. In UPS maintenance, that includes safety glasses or goggles to protect your eyes, gloves suited to electrical work or chemical exposure, a hard hat when there’s a risk of falling objects, hearing protection in loud environments, and safety footwear. In situations with potential arc flashes or electrical exposure, arc-rated clothing and insulated gloves may be worn to shield skin and hands. The idea is to create a protective barrier between you and hazards you might encounter on the job, not to regulate safety rules or to measure or apply forces.
